Delhi High Court Denies Bail to Manish Sisodia

New Delhi: Delhi High Court on Monday rejected the bail plea of Aam Aadmi Party (AAP) leader Manish Sisodia in a case related to alleged irregularities in the now-shelved Delhi excise policy.

The court remarked that Sisodia is “not entitled to bail at this stage.”

Delhi High Court rejected the bail pleas of Abhishek Boinpally, Benoy Babu and Vijay Nair, the co-accused of Sishodia in the money laundering case filed by the ED.

Manish Sisodia was arrested by the CBI on February 26 in relation to the alleged irregularities in the now-shelved Delhi excise policy. On March 9, the ED arrested Manish Sisodia in the same case.

The Delhi excise policy implemented by the AAP government in November 2021 was scrapped in September 2022.
